If you have a smaller wound, it’s easy to care for it at home to speed healing and reduce the risk of infection: Wash and disinfect the wound. Washing and disinfecting will remove dirt, debris and bacteria. Use pressure and elevation to control bleeding. Use a clean cloth or dressing to apply direct pressure ...
